Abstract

The utility model provides a motor soft starter which comprises a thyristor, a power module, a microprocessor, a display screen, a mutual inductor and a thyristor module. The microprocessor is connected with the thyristor, the mutual inductor is respectively connected with a motor and the microprocessor which is connected with the display screen and the thyristor module, the power module is connected with the microprocessor, the thyristor module and the display screen, and a communication port is arranged on the microprocessor; and the microprocessor comprises a communication module, a processing module, a receiving module and an executing module, wherein the processing module is connected with the communication module, the receiving module and the executing module successively. According to the motor soft starter, data transmission between the motor soft starter and an upper computer is achieved through a communication port RS485 interface, the motor soft starter is remotely operated through a microcomputer, and the problem that processes are not in time for the motor soft starter are mounted remotely is solved.

Embodiment
Below in conjunction with accompanying drawing the utility model is further specified:
As shown in Figure 1, this motor soft starter includes thyristor 1, power module 7, microprocessor 4, display screen 5, instrument transformer 3 and silicon controlled module 6.
The break-make of thyristor 1 control three-phase alternating current, three-phase alternating current is transferred to instrument transformer 3 through thyristor 1, export to motor by instrument transformer 3, power module 7 connects microprocessor 4, display screen 5 and silicon controlled module 6, be institute's jockey power supply, the working condition variation of external motor feeds back to microprocessor 4 by instrument transformer 3, and 4 pairs of situations of microprocessor are analyzed, and controls the break-make of three-phase alternating current by thyristor 1.Microprocessor 4 is connected with display screen 5, silicon controlled module 6 and communication port 2.
Microprocessor comprises receiver module 8, processing module 9, communication module 11 and Executive Module 10, receiver module 8 receives the signal that instrument transformer 3 transmits, with its input processing module 9, this signal of processing module 9 analyzing and processing, output order is to Executive Module 10, by 6 work of Executive Module 10 control silicon controlled modules, processing module 9 realizes transfer of data by communication module 2 and host computer simultaneously, host computer is connected with communication module 11 by communication port 2, and by communication port 2 transmission instructions, make 10 work of processing module 9 control Executive Modules.
When using the soft starter starting motor, the output voltage of thyristor 1 increases gradually, and motor accelerates gradually, until thyristor 1 full conducting, motor operation is realized smooth starting on the mechanical property of rated voltage, reduce starting current, avoid starting overcurrent tripping.When treating that motor reaches rated revolution, starting process finishes, and the working condition of motor passes to microprocessor 4 by instrument transformer 3, and the working condition of 4 pairs of motors of microprocessor is analyzed, and then carries out rupturing operation by 1 pair of three-phase alternating current of thyristor.
This motor soft starter is realized human-computer dialogue, the functions such as various parameters and programming is set by carrying display screen 5.
This motor soft starter adopts silicon controlled module 6, and external motor is realized Automatic Control.
This motor soft starter also is provided with communication port 2, and this communication port 2 can be microprocessor 4 interfaces (RS485), and host computer is realized transfer of data by this port and electric machine soft starting network connection, reaches the function of remote monitoring; And by transmitted signal motor soft starter is carried out Long-distance Control.To microprocessor 4, analyze and judge the order that receives by microprocessor 4 by interface (RS485) transmission command for host computer, controls the work of 6 pairs of external motor of silicon controlled module or pass through 1 pair of three-phase alternating current break-make control of thyristor.
